Child Psychology offers a comprehensive exploration of the psychological development of children from infancy through adolescence. Written by experts in the field, this book integrates theoretical insights with practical applications to provide a thorough understanding of how children grow, learn, and interact with their environment. The text covers various domains of child psychology, including cognitive development, emotional development, social development, and language acquisition. It explores key theories and research findings that shape our understanding of these developmental processes, emphasizing both normative patterns and individual differences. Special attention is given to the influence of family dynamics, peer relationships, cultural factors, and societal contexts on children's development. The book also discusses the impact of early experiences, such as attachment relationships and early childhood education, on later psychological functioning. Throughout the chapters, readers gain insights into developmental milestones, challenges, and potential interventions to support healthy psychological growth in children. Practical implications for parents, educators, and policymakers are highlighted, making it a valuable resource for anyone interested in promoting positive outcomes for children's psychological well-being.
